About George's Creek Elementary

George's Creek Elementary serves 268 students in grades pre-K through fifth in Lonaconing, Maryland. The school maintains a student-teacher ratio of 14.1 to 1, giving each classroom enough room for teachers to work closely with individual students. Its composite score of 9.2 out of 10 earns an Exceptional rating on MySchoolScout's scale, driven by a 9.4 academic score and a standout growth score of 9.9.

That growth score deserves attention. A 9.9 out of 10 puts George's Creek among the very best in the state for student learning gains — meaning students consistently advance at an accelerated pace regardless of their starting point. The overall ranking reflects it: the school sits 24th out of 1,363 public schools in Maryland, outperforming 98% of schools statewide.

That ranking doesn't soften when the comparison tightens. Among Maryland's 882 public elementary schools, George's Creek holds the same 24th position — a direct peer comparison that reinforces the strength of the data. It is the top-ranked public school in Lonaconing.

Community Profile

The community surrounding George's Creek Elementary has a median household income of $51,667. It is a community where 18%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$108,700, with a median rent of $822/month. The area has a poverty rate of 20.4%, indicating some economic challenges in the community.
